Household of Jan Looije

He is married to Cornelia Pieternella van Bokhorst.

They got married on September 28, 1917 at 's-Gravenzande, Nederland, he was 25 years old.Source 2

  2. DTBG_BS_Westland, DTB Westland, Studiegroep Genealogie "Westland
    BS 's-Gravenzande; Huwelijksakte; aktenr. 39; aktedatum 28-09-1917
    bruidegom Jan Looije; geb. plaats Monster; leeftijd 25 jaar
    vader Dirk Looije; moeder Leentje Kemeling
    bruid Cornelia Pieternella van Bokhorst; geb. plaats 's-Gravenzande;
    leeftijd 21 jaar
    vader Bor van Bokhorst; moeder Pieternella Adriana van den Ende
